IÂ’ve had this cute little die/embossing folder combo for a long time & thought it would be fun to use w/ some different scraps of glitter paper, metallic paper & some purple paper that was misted w/ shimmer spritz. So I die cut all the little trees, circles & rings and put it all together using some scraps of long strips & a piece of of a water color paper bg. The w/c bg was done using Distress inks & a craft sheet a la Wrinkle Free Distress technique.
The only thing I had a problem with was finding an ink that would stick to the silver metallic card stock circle for the greeting. After experimenting w/ some different inks, I found that Ancient Page did the best but I also heat set it just to be safe. In the open circles on the trees I also added a little stickles to continue the sparkly theme.
